PRE-CAMP OUTLOOK FACTS: 

Regarded as a good player who has had a very solid career while at PC.  One of the most skilled players in the South Atlantic Conference.   Helped lead The Blue Hose to a 20+ win season during 2006-07.  Scored 1,000+ career points.  All-Conference (SAC) performer.  During his senior season averaged 11.2 points and 4.1 rebounds per contest.  Also, shot an amazing 57% from the field.  Shot 75% from the free throw line.  Considered a good prospect

'07 TTI Camp Outlook

NOTE TO PRO SCOUTS, TEAMS AND AGENTS:  All '07 TTI Camp Outlooks are composed by TTI Staff/Coaches through on location evaluation and post camp video.  Also, it is our judgement to recommend that this particular player can indeed perfrom on the professional level.

 

2007 TTI Third Team All-American Selection

Herren is a first-rate player with good pro size (6'7" 230lbs) and skills (inside and outside abilities) to match.  Averaged a solid 10.0 points and 6.5 rebounds per game for Team Celtics throughout the weekend of play. Has moderate ball handling skills.  Can really shoot the basketball well from the outside and has a good shooting stroke from behind the three-point arc.  Very good rebounder who positions himself well on both ends of the floor.  Good defender.  Has a very high basketball IQ and really seems to understand the game of basketball.  Herren is truly just a great overall basketball player all across the board.  Good teammate who plays well with others and is very competitive.  Overall, a good pro prospect who should get some good opportunities from clubs.
